Scam Scenario

This guy contacted me first on Interpals in March 2020. We exchanged messages there for a few weeks. I didn't go to the site regularly so he wanted to be in touch with me more and using Hangouts or WhatsApp. We ended up using WhatsApp all the time. He told me he was half Algerian half Indian, had moved to the US a long time ago. His wife died a few years ago, he has a teenage daughter. They live in New York. He said he's working as a civil engineer and during the year we talked he was in Turkey as a contractor. He is a very charming personality, knows how to use words. Sent morning messages and songs with lovely lyrics. Also wishes for good night. During the day a lot of messages. At first it was only texts on WhatsApp as he told because of his work he can't call. But as the months passed by he started calling. More and more. His English was quite good but he talked with a strong accent. I was a bit surprised because of all the years he was supposed to been living in the US. He likes to talk about movies and soccer. He knows a lot about soccer, especially he was into the English league and the Champions league. And he also likes to have intimate talks and chats. But he doesn't tell much about his daughter or more about life at home. But then he started to ask for money. He did that many times during a year. His bank account was frozen all of a sudden and he would have needed money for his ongoing project. Last time he asked money so he could go home.
